Navigating the “Sell in May and Go Away” Conundrum

Background:The age-old adage “sell in May and go away” suggests that investors should divest from the stock market in May and return in November, based on historical trends of market performance. Flaws in the Theory:While the theory has some historical basis, it overlooks the overall upward trajectory of the market throughout the year.
